An air venture transcending in importanée àll aviation enterprises of the past
has been brought nearer to fruition by the commis atoning of the new, British airship 100 at Howden nerodrome, York- shire, to-day.
Many Members of Parliament And High Commissioners of the several Dominions inspected the glant craft, which is 700 feet long, weighs 156 tons, and has a cubic capacity of over 5,000,000 cubic feet...
The airship is as large as an Atlantic liner and fitted with wide - carpeted, staircases, living rooms and a lounge furnished lika that

Moscow, July 6. Eleven of the Russians accused
and when other trials have been passed, the airship will emerge in the Donetz mining basin trial from the huge hanger and will fly have been sentenced to death, of to the Cardington air station, whom six have been recommended where it will be attached to n to mercy owing to high technical apecially erected mooring-mast.
A Transatlantic fight will be un- dertaken immediately all tests have finished, probably in the autumn when it is expected that Captain Scott, who has already flown the Atlantic each way by airship, will command a flight to Canatik. -
India in Four Days.
80
qualifications and repentance.
The others have been sentenced to terms of imprisonment varying Troni one year to ten years. Four received suspended sentences, Including. M. Badstleber, who received a year.

The machine in which this sen- sational flight was carried out is the same in which the aviators beat the duration record a few week ago. The engine instead of being at the nose of the fuselage is mounted in a stream-line "egg", on top of the plane.
-
The spectacular journey, well over 5,000 miles, easily boats the previous record long distance flight, set up by Lieut. C. Chamberlin, New York to Germany, 3,905 miles. The Savoia has a wing span of 62 feet, and weighs fully loaded 5,962 lbs. Its speed is 112, m.p.h. and its hours. maximum duration is placed at 70

63-Ton Bell,
The Temple referred to would appear to be the Ta-chung-azu, or "Big Bell Temple," which is located in the country about two miles | north-west of the Hiachthmon Gate. This Temple, as its name implies, is noted on account of its big bell, which was cast in the Yung-lo em (15th Century). It is 14 feet high, 84 feet in circumference, and, weighs 68 tons.

'It is believed that the airship will be put on a service to India after the Transatlantic voyage has been successfully undertaken.
While of great size, the R100 is regarded by Commander Barncy
official institutions.-Renter,
ANTHRAX IN HIDES FROM CHINA.
as the minimum size for commer-EIGHT VICTIMS IN NORTH OF 40-15, in their favour, when Til
clal Transatlantic travel, and it is slated that a large number of similar or even larger type will be constructed inter.
Swift Travel.
I
The R.300 will eross the Atlantic from England to America in 60 hours, and from America to England in 48, but other craft planned will require only 48 hours for the westerly trip and 36 for the easterly.

London, July 5. The fact that eight cases of anthrax have occurred this year at Newcastle, Warrington and Bolton, and that seven of the sufferers have been in contact with hides imported from China was mentioned by Sir William Joynson-Hicks, the Home Secretary in the House of Com- mons to-day.

The second Moscow ball, the largest in the world in actual use, weighs 128 tons; whilst in' a pagoda in Upper Burma hanga a bell 16 feet in diameter, weighing about 80 tons.
It might be mentioned that Great Paul, at St. Paul's Cathedral, Lon don, weighs 18% tons, whilst g Ben weighs 131⁄2 tone,
